хранимая процедура, показывает значения из двух таблиц с внешним ключом

#oracle #oracle-sqldeveloper

Вопрос:

У меня есть две таблицы, транспортные средства и расстояние, и я хотел бы показать вместимость багажа и вместимость мест при выполнении процедуры с помощью source_town, source_state, dest_town и dest_state. Таблица расстояний имеет внешний ключ ( vehicle_id).

это то, что у меня есть до сих пор

 create or replace procedure availabe_ride ( s_town varchar2, s_state varchar2, d_town varchar2, d_state varchar2, l_capacity number, s_capacity number)  is  begin select source_town, source_state, dest_town, dest_state, luggage_capacity, seating_capacity into s_town, s_state, d_town, d_state, l_capacity, s_capacity from vehicles v, distances d where v.vehicles_id = d.vehicles_id;  

Я не могу понять, как это сделать… пожалуйста, помогите…

Комментарии:

1. Вам необходимо отредактировать свой вопрос и включить определения таблиц, примеры данных и ожидаемые результаты.